On 21/01/16 21:37, Konrad Rzeszutek Wilk wrote:
> On Thu, Jan 21, 2016 at 12:33:43PM -0800, Luis R. Rodriguez wrote:
>> Sure, do we know if that ICC compatible? Do we care? There are a
>> series of ICC hacks put in place on ipxe's original solution which
>> I've folded in, it seems that works but if we care about ICC those
>> folks should perhaps help review as well.
>
> I didn't know the kernel could even be compiled with ICC? Thought
> only GCC worked?
>
> Anyhow - it may be that those fixes were for quite old ICC versions.
> Does the latest one manifest these oddities?

I haven't tested building iPXE with icc for some time.  (The support for 
icc was originally added with the plan to be able to compile to EFI Byte 
Code; this plan was swiftly abandoned.)

The most recent version of icc that I have personally used with that 
code was 10.1.018.
